In-letters and orders received by the Navy Board

Requiring a survey to be made of the French Prize taken by the RUPERT and now at Portsmouth, together with a Report as to whether she would be suitable to serve as a Man-of-War, or in another capacity; and if as the former, the number of Men and number and types of guns required to man and arm her.
